Woodworking is sort of a hobby of mine, and I would like to make some dread beads. At least for myself, maybe some to sell. Haven't decided yet. My question is : What do you use on them as a finish? If you leave them natural, they will "fuzz up" if they get wet, also the could crack and break from swelling and shrinking from water. I don't want to use most commercially available finishes, they off gass horrible cancer causing chemicals. Bees wax would need to be reappliedperiodicallyand I'm worried about the wax rubbing off on the dreads. Jojoba oil would need to be reapplied rather frequently and might not hold up well enough in the shower to keep the bead from fuzzing or swelling up. Basically I have no idea what to do with them.
